AngelasEyelash · 24/05/2023 18:45

I've hung mine up the stairs. Every pic has a black frame which helps to tie it together. I had a rough plan ( I laid them out on the floor first) but ended up freestyling! I stuck up larger pics first then interspersed 6x4 pics to fill in the gaps. Oh, and command tape is your friend here!

TheEverdelightfulsamantha · 25/05/2023 14:48

I just bang them on (but use command strips) - I use the width of my spirit level between each vertically and horizontally so the gaps are even
